TAG China Managing Director Han Lin Joins BBC in a Live Interview to Comment on China’s July Economic Performance

Live on the BBC News, The Asia Group’s Han Lin shared that “July economic numbers were weaker than expected but while this is a concern, Beijing would not consider it a crisis and signal desperation as it enters further trade negotiations with the U.S.”
